Chronic inflammation can be controlled through diet from "summary" of Eat to Beat Disease by William W Li
Controlling chronic inflammation through what you eat is not just a possibility, but a powerful reality. Your diet can serve as a potent weapon in the fight against inflammation, a sneaky culprit behind a multitude of diseases. By making smart choices at mealtime, you can influence the levels of inflammation in your body, tipping the scales in favor of health and vitality. The foods you consume play a crucial role in either promoting or taming inflammation. For example, the Mediterranean diet, rich in fruits, vegetables, whole grains, and healthy fats like olive oil and nuts, has been shown to have anti-inflammatory effects.
